এটি একটি হতাশাজনক পরিস্থিতি যা অনেক ব্যবহারকারী সম্মুখীন হন:
-
DNS রেকর্ডগুলি সঠিক মনে হচ্ছে
-
স্থানীয় পরীক্ষা প্রত্যাশিত ফলাফল দেয়
-
তবুও CDN ড্যাশবোর্ড কনফিগারেশন বা যাচাইকরণ ত্রুটি রিপোর্ট করে থাকে
এই পর্যায়ে, ব্যবহারকারীরা প্রায়শই মনে করেন কিছু ভেঙে গেছে এবং বারবার DNS রেকর্ড পরিবর্তন শুরু করেন। বাস্তবে, সর্বাধিক CDN ব্যর্থতা ঘটে এমনকি যখন DNS
প্রযুক্তিগতভাবে সঠিক।
সমস্যাটি সাধারণত হয় সময়, পরিধি, বা রেকর্ড অসঙ্গতি, ভুল সেটআপ নয়।
কেন এই সমস্যা আপনার ভাবনার চেয়ে বেশি সাধারণ
DNS এবং CDN সিস্টেম একইভাবে কনফিগারেশন যাচাই করে না।
একটি DNS লুকআপ টুল সাধারণত একটি রেজলভার এক স্থান থেকে অনুসন্ধান করে।
আরেকদিকে, একটি CDN DNS যাচাই করে বিভিন্ন অঞ্চল এবং নেটওয়ার্ক থেকে যাতে বিশ্বব্যাপী সামঞ্জস্য নিশ্চিত হয় তারপর পরিষেবাগুলি সক্রিয় করে।
এই পার্থক্যটি ব্যাখ্যা করে কেন DNS স্থানীয়ভাবে “ভালো মনে হতে পারে” যখন CDN এখনও ব্যর্থ হয়।
CDN কীভাবে DNS যাচাই করে
যখন আপনি একটি ডোমেন CDN এর সাথে সংযুক্ত করেন, তখন সাধারণত CDN পরীক্ষা করে:
-
বিভিন্ন ভৌগলিক অঞ্চল থেকে DNS ফলাফল
-
বিভিন্ন রিকার্সিভ রেজলভার থেকে প্রতিক্রিয়া
-
ক্যাশড এবং অ-ক্যাশড পথে সামঞ্জস্য
যদি এখনও কিছু অঞ্চল পুরাতন বা বিরোধপূর্ণ ডেটা ফেরত দেয়, তবে যাচাইকরণ ব্যর্থ হতে পারে যদিও সঠিক রেকর্ডগুলি ইতিমধ্যেই আছে। এটি একটি সাধারণ নিরাপত্তা প্রক্রিয়া, একটি ত্রুটি নয়।
সাধারণ কারণ ১: DNS প্রচার সমাপ্ত হয়নি
DNS পরিবর্তনগুলি সর্বত্র একসাথে প্রয়োগ হয় না।
যদি:
-
TTL মান পুরোপুরি শেষ হয়নি
-
কিছু রেজলভার পুরানো রেকর্ড ক্যাশ করে রেখেছে
তাহলে CDN মিশ্র ফলাফল দেখতে পারে এবং যাচাইকরণ স্থগিত করতে পারে।
এটি প্রায়ই বিভ্রান্তি সৃষ্টি করে যখন:
-
একটি নেটওয়ার্ক CDN অ্যাক্সেস করতে পারে
-
অপরটি পারে না
প্রচারের বিলম্ব DNS এ প্রত্যাশিত আচরণ, ত্রুটি নয়।
সাধারণ কারণ ২: রেকর্ড টাইপ CDN চাহিদার সাথে মেলে না
অন্য একটি সাধারণ সমস্যা হল রেকর্ড অসঙ্গতি।
উদাহরণ:
-
CDN একটি CNAME রেকর্ড দাবি করে, কিন্তু একটি A রেকর্ড যুক্ত করা হয়েছে
-
রেকর্ড আছে, কিন্তু সেই ফরম্যাটে নয় যা CDN আশা করে
DNS নিজেই অনেক বৈধ কনফিগারেশন অনুমোদন করে, তবে CDN গুলি অত্যন্ত নির্দিষ্ট নিয়মর বিরুদ্ধে যাচাই করে। একটি প্রযুক্তিগতভাবে সঠিক DNS রেকর্ড CDN এর চাহিদার সাথে সঠিকভাবে না মিললে যাচাইতে ব্যর্থ হতে পারে।
সাধারণ কারণ ৩: ভুল হোস্টনেমে রেকর্ড যুক্ত
হোস্টনেম গুরুত্বপূর্ণ।
একটি CDN আপনাকে অনুরোধ করতে পারে কনফিগার করতে:
-
www.example.com
কিন্তু রেকর্ড যুক্ত হয়েছে:
-
example.comঅথবা অন্য কোনো সাবডোমেইনে
DNS টুলগুলি এখনও "একটি রেকর্ড আছে" দেখাতে পারে, কিন্তু CDN ভিন্ন নাম যাচাই করছে । এই অসঙ্গতি বারবার যাচাইকরণ ব্যর্থতার কারণ হয়।
কেন বারবার DNS পরিবর্তন করলে প্রায়শই অবস্থা খারাপ হয়
যখন যাচাইকরণ ব্যর্থ হয়, প্রায়শই তৎক্ষণাৎ “আবার চেষ্টা করুন” রেকর্ড বারবার পরিবর্তন করে। এটি সাধারণত বিপরীত ফলাফল দেয়।
ঘন ঘন পরিবর্তন:
-
DNS ক্যাশ রিসেট করে
-
অঞ্চল জুড়ে অসঙ্গতিপূর্ণ প্রতিক্রিয়া তৈরি করে
-
প্রচার সময় বাড়িয়ে দেয়
-
CDN কে কখনো স্থিতিশীল কনফিগারেশন দেখতে বাধা দেয়
অনেক ক্ষেত্রেই দ্রুততম সমাধান হল পরিবর্তন করা বন্ধ করা, প্রচারের অপেক্ষা করা, এবং তারপর যাচাইকরণ পুনরায় চেষ্টা করা যখন DNS সম্পূর্ণরূপে স্থিতিশীল হয়।
CDN সমস্যা সমাধানের জন্য একটি নিরাপদ পর্যায়
কিছু পরিবর্তন করার আগে, এই ক্রম অনুসরণ করুন:
-
CDN এর সঠিক DNS চাহিদা নিশ্চিত করুন (রেকর্ড টাইপ এবং মান)
-
ওই সঠিক ডোমেইন বা সাবডোমেইনে রেকর্ড যুক্ত হয়েছে কিনা যাচাই করুন
-
পরিবর্তন একবারই করুন এবং একবারই করুন
-
কমপক্ষে একটি পূর্ণ TTL চক্র অপেক্ষা করুন
-
প্রচারের পরে CDN যাচাইকরণ পুনরায় চেষ্টা করুন
এই পদ্ধতি অধিকাংশ CDN সংযোগ সমস্যা সমাধান করে জটিলতা ছাড়াই।
সাধারণ ভুল ধারনা দূর করা
-
"যদি DNS স্থানীয়ভাবে কাজ করে, CDN অবশ্যই কাজ করবে" সবসময় নয়
-
"CDN ত্রুটি মানে DNS ভাঙা" প্রায়ই ভুল
-
"রেকর্ড বারবার পরিবর্তন করলে দ্রুত ঠিক হয়ে যাবে" সাধারণত উল্টো
-
"এটি একটি রেজিস্ট্রার সমস্যা" বিরল ক্ষেত্রে
এই পার্থক্যগুলি বোঝা অবাঞ্ছিত সমস্যার পুনরাবৃত্তি প্রতিরোধ করে।
শেষ মন্তব্য
যখন একটি CDN সঠিক DNS থাকা সত্ত্বেও ব্যর্থ হয়, সমস্যাটি সাধারণত হয় ভুল কনফিগারেশন নয়, বরং সময়, পরিধি বা যাচাইকরণ সামঞ্জস্য।
CDN কিভাবে DNS যাচাই করে এবং রেকর্ড বারবার পরিবর্তনের প্ররোচনাকে প্রতিরোধ করা বুঝতে পারা প্রায়ই দ্রুত সমস্যার সমাধানের চাবিকাঠি।
একজন ICANN-অনুমোদিত রেজিস্ট্রার, Nicenic ব্যবহারকারীদের ডোমেইন নিবন্ধন, DNS কনফিগারেশন এবং CDN যাচাইয়ের মধ্যে সীমান্ত বোঝাতে সাহায্য করে, অবাঞ্ছিত পরিবর্তন এবং প্রতিরোধযোগ্য ডাউনটাইম কমায়।
Nicenic বিশ্বব্যাপী ব্র্যান্ড, ডেভেলপার, উদ্যোক্তা এবং ব্যবসার জন্য একজন বিশ্বাসযোগ্য অংশীদার।
পরবর্তী খবর: পাঁচটি অপ্রত্যাশিত ডোমেইন ব্যবস্থাপনা বিষয় যা গুরুত্বপূর্ণ








